Why Did Satan Get Kicked Out of Heaven?
Known by several names such as Lucifer, Beelzebub, Satan, the Devil and so on, Satan is perhaps one of the strongest adversaries who chose to declare open war against God. The story of his fall from heaven is an integral part of Christian theology. It is rather ironic to note that Satan was once upon a time, one of God’s minions. He was an angel with immense grace and beauty and he was considered to be among the brightest stars in the sky. Along with Gabriel and Michael, Satan was appointed by God to take His message to the people. The Fall of Lucifer The Bible does not actually say when the Devil fell, but the account can be read in Isaiah 14:12. Why is the Bill of Rights Important?
The Bill of Rights is primarily the first Ten Amendments of the United States Constitution. This set of laws speaks about the rights of every citizen in the U.S. More importantly, it is the basis where freedom of religion, right to public trials and many other basic rights are upheld in society.
